Output 877d177be0ea87e26804ee8a27f7e2606bc0486a9a51d50004834e443ebc20f6:0

value
6400499995
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c5d733dba1d95e332860ebb0c192ffa5be32d995 OP_EQUALVERIFY OP_CHECKSIG
address
DPBBTavfqhKHNRfYfXbchaZZNQ5gJs4ubR
transaction
877d177be0ea87e26804ee8a27f7e2606bc0486a9a51d50004834e443ebc20f6